Apply for an empty property exemption for a repossessed property (Class L)

Repossessed properties are exempt from council tax.

Before you start

The exemption begins from the date of possession or the date the property becomes unoccupied, whichever is later.

The exemption ends when the property is sold or if it is returned to owner.

You will need

  • Property address details
  • Date of repossession
  • Details of bank or building society in possession, including contact details and reference number.

What happens next

We may need to visit the property before we give the exemption.

We aim to give you an answer within 10 working days. Please check My Account for updates.
